Transaction 317d2dfe86073e767494df2ebd8a7576e65cb8d2f38a7e71fac7569637316308

1 Input
2 Outputs
  • 317d2dfe86073e767494df2ebd8a7576e65cb8d2f38a7e71fac7569637316308:0
  • value  2703722
    address  3L8zu5C6rdUcA7bLKbA6RrbmMWkjVAvpJb
  • 317d2dfe86073e767494df2ebd8a7576e65cb8d2f38a7e71fac7569637316308:1
  • value  15878541
    address  364WTWVXrzAiZnpUTuspx8sPz5NmgeMAqD